If you or someone you know is at risk of harming themselves or someone else it is important you get help immediately. You can take the first step in doing this by:

Speaking to your doctor (GP or psychiatrist) Calling the Psychiatric Team at your nearest hospital (refer contact details below) Calling Lifeline 13 11 14 or Suicide Helpline (Victoria only) 1300 651 251 or other crisis line (refer below)

If the person is threatening to harm you call the police on 000 (triple zero).

Some tips for getting urgent help include:

Express the urgency of the matter without becoming aggressive

Speak clearly

Give the health professional specific examples of concerns

Give a brief history of self-harm or harm to others

Ensure that you listen to their advice

If they are unable to help, ask them why and who you should contact

(Reference Beyondblue, http://beyondblue.org.au/index.aspx?link_id=97#Q5)

If the person has already harmed himself/herself call 000 and ask for an ambulance. If you are using a mobile phone, 112 is an alternative emergency number that will connect you to Emergency Services.
